The first game-changing strategy I've embraced involves what I call 'environmental mastery.' In Destiny, the arena sizes in The Final Shape aren't just backgrounds—they're integral to combat flow. Similarly, in competitive gaming, understanding your digital environment separates good players from great ones. I've spent approximately 120 hours analyzing map layouts in various games, and this systematic approach has improved my win rate by nearly 18%. It's not just about memorizing spawn points either—it's understanding sight lines, choke points, and rotation timing. When I applied this same principle to racing games, learning each track's specific braking zones and elevation changes, my lap times dropped by an average of 1.3 seconds across F1 24's circuits.
